EXO found itself at the center of controversy following the release of the teaser for “Crown,” the title track of their highly anticipated comeback album REVERSE. While the teaser initially attracted enormous attention from K-pop fans eager for the group’s return as a six-member lineup, the excitement quickly gave way to a wave of disappointment and criticism online.

Shortly after the teaser was released, negative reactions spread across social media platforms and online communities. Much of the criticism focused on the song itself. Many listeners have heard this “Crown” lacked the signature sound long associated with EXO, describing the melody and production as unfamiliar, attenuated or even generic. This led some fans to wonder whether the group was moving away from the musical identity that once cemented their status as one of K-pop’s top artists.

The teaser images have also become a point of contention. Some scenes sparked speculation about the possible use of artificial intelligence, with viewers commenting that the images looked like excessively artificial and lacking in realism. Critics argued that if AI had actually been used, it would have detracted from the emotional depth and artistic quality expected from a product marking EXO’s return.

In hindsight, the backlash didn’t come completely out of nowhere. When SM Entertainment first announced EXO’s return in late November, concerns had already surfaced regarding the absence of Baekhyun, Chen and Xiumin (CBX). The incomplete lineup fueled heated debates among fans and the release of the “Crown” the teaser in this context seemed to intensify lingering frustrations.

Many netizens expressed the feeling EXO currently has “incomplete”, arguing that the absence of CBX significantly decreases the group’s vocal color and overall depth. Combined with the controversial musical direction and questions surrounding the teaser images, disappointment among a segment of the public continued to grow.

That said, the answer is based solely on a short teaser. If the full release of REVERSE will it change public perception or further validate current concerns remains to be seen. As anticipation grows, fans and critics alike are watching closely to see whether EXO’s official return can turn skepticism into renewed support or whether the controversy will persist.
